From f4d66025c2999f8ec9f786df9e9bc25d6035b079 Mon Sep 17 00:00:00 2001 From: Sandy Huang Date: Thu, 18 Jul 2019 20:07:23 +0800 Subject: [PATCH] drm/rockchip: driver: correct rockchip_crtc_state->output_type Change-Id: I572170010e17a2a11cd650538cb09c18f82cf728 Signed-off-by: Sandy Huang --- drivers/gpu/drm/rockchip/rockchip_drm_drv.c | 3 +++ 1 file changed, 3 insertions(+) diff --git a/drivers/gpu/drm/rockchip/rockchip_drm_drv.c b/drivers/gpu/drm/rockchip/rockchip_drm_drv.c index dae7ab74532e..fc10c656a8a4 100644 --- a/drivers/gpu/drm/rockchip/rockchip_drm_drv.c +++ b/drivers/gpu/drm/rockchip/rockchip_drm_drv.c @@ -589,6 +589,7 @@ static int setup_initial_state(struct drm_device *drm_dev, int found = 0, match = 0; int num_modes; int ret = 0; + struct rockchip_crtc_state *s = NULL; if (!set->hdisplay || !set->vdisplay || !set->vrefresh) is_crtc_enabled = false; @@ -700,6 +701,8 @@ static int setup_initial_state(struct drm_device *drm_dev, primary_state->crtc_w = hdisplay; primary_state->crtc_h = vdisplay; } + s = to_rockchip_crtc_state(crtc->state); + s->output_type = connector->connector_type; return 0;